At the opposite end of the musical spectrum from the original experimental hip-hop of the likes of DJ Shadow & a continent away (or as she sez: "Half a World Away") is another Englishman from Stratford, this being one Jenny-Bea Christina Englishman from Stratford, Ontario, Canada, a singer-songwriter more popularly known as Esthero. Esthero's style is characteristically her voice over a mix of mellow bass lines, jazzy trumpets, Spanish guitar, & hip-hop. A perfect combination for that ole Trip-hop thang.
